How To Wear A Sweater Dress With Boots
I think the first tip has to be to know your proportions. I'm petite, so I can't really do a shapeless sweater dress and high over the knee boots. My entire body would be lost and I'd look even shorter than I am, which is almost impossible to do, ha! Sure I'm all about embracing being short, but I still want to give the appearance that I'm taller than I am in real life. So while I love sweater dresses, I have to be mindful of which style I pick for my body type.
My general rule of thumb is to find a sweater dress that hits right at or above the knee. So that way, when you wear your boots, either ankle or tall boots, you're able to still show some leg to give you length. I could easily add opaque black tights (these are my absolute favorite!) to this sweater dress and ankle suede boot combo to create the same illusion of length and height. I want to draw the eye up and create a long line.

Different Types of Boots To Wear With A Sweater Dress
There are so many different styles of boots to wear with sweater dresses. I personally love a great ankle bootie like I'm wearing in today's look. These black boots are my go-to! It's a classic leather boots style that comes up a little higher on my ankle but still shows some leg before hitting the hemline of my dress. I love how Southern Curls & Pearls, Pink Peonies, and Alicia Tenise styled it similar to me with their short boots as well.
But, if you're of "normal" height or taller, I totally suggest trying a cute tall or over-the-knee boot with your sweater dress! I love how Julia Berolzheimer, Little Blonde Book, and Life With Emily did this in their looks. Riding boots or knee-high boots are also great taller options to try with your own sweater dress outfits.
